High Wind Alerts Continue Through Monday

High Wind Advisories and Warnings are active for parts of Arizona, New Mexico, Texas and Oklahoma through late Sunday, into Monday morning. Wind across these areas could gust up to 70 miles per hour on Sunday. Any loose objects outdoors will be blown around by the wind. This wind will also increase the fire threat across these already drought-stricken areas. Blowing dust will also be an issue, especially on Sunday afternoon. The strong wind is due to powerful and potent upper level low pressure system sweeping across this part of the country. For WeatherNation, I am Meteorologist Marcus Walter.
